Mr. and Mrs. Daniel Bryan

Daniel Bryan and Brie Bella were married Friday night in a magical ceremony in front of friends, family, Superstars and Divas! The WWE World Heavyweight Champion and the "Total Divas" star's nuptials were captured by E!'s cameras for the hit reality show's Season 2 finale later this spring. Eonline.com broke the wedding news earlier today. Guests joined the happy couple at L'Auberge de Sedona resort and spa, including John Cena, Cesaro, Tyson Kidd, Jimmy Uso and "Total Divas" cast members Cameron, Naomi, Natalya and Eva Marie. Nikki Bella was maid of honor for her sister. Brie stole the show in a Katie May wedding gown at the "country rustic"-themed, casual wedding. The bridesmaids wore boho-chic white dresses, while the groomsmen donned dark jeans, white button-down shirts, suspenders and bow ties. The wedding party wore TOMS shoes, except for Brie, who was given a pair of Yves Saint Laurent heels from her twin. (Brie admitted she'd rather go barefooted!) Also, Josie, the happy couple's French Bulldog, joined four flower girls and one ring bearer at the ceremony.

Reliving the Unmasking

When Kane made his debut at Badd Blood 1997 – revealing himself to his half-brother The Undertaker – the WWE Universe immediately began to wonder what The Big Red Monster looked like under his mask. The belief was that Kane had perished in a fire long ago, so it was assumed that his mask and bodysuit covered Kane’s burned and scarred flesh. As The Big Red Monster’s career continued beyond his rivalry with The Undertaker, his look remained mostly the same until the early 2000s. Learning how to speak with positive encouragement from X-Pac, Kane altered his mask to fully reveal his mouth. The Big Red Monster also adopted more athletic ring gear, showing that his flesh wasn’t charred at all. WATCH KANE UNMASK ON WWE.COM | PHOTOS FROM KANE'S REVEALING NIGHT ONLINE OR ON WWE.COM On the June 23, 2003, episode of Raw, Kane battled Triple H inside Madison Square Garden with his mask on the line. The Big Red Monster ultimately lost the contest and finally revealed his face in The World’s Most Famous Arena. However, there was more to the shocking revelation than just a match stipulation — the man under the mask knew it was time to lose the hood. “I felt like I had gone as far as I could with the mask at that point,” Kane told WWEClassics.com. “At the time, the only people behind the decision to remove it were myself and Mr. McMahon.” Excited at the prospect of unmasking and creating new intrigue around his persona, Kane was more than willing to do away with the mask. “There was no trepidation on my part to lose the mask,” The Big Red Monster revealed. “The thought on some peoples’ minds was, ‘If it isn’t broke, don’t fix it.’ But this created something new for my career. I knew I could do it and the reaction of the WWE Universe was great.” With his face now revealed to the world, Kane lost the anonymity he’d previously enjoyed and was now recognizable everywhere he went outside of the ring. It should have been a jarring lifestyle change, but the former World Heavyweight Champion explained that wasn’t actually the case. “You’ve got to understand, I’m a really big guy with really long hair,” Kane said. “When most people see me, they don’t think I’m a nuclear physicist or a horse jockey. Pretty soon people connect the dots.” For the better part of the next decade, Kane remained unmasked and continued to find success, capturing the ECW and World Heavyweight Championships and winning the Money in the Bank Ladder Match. In December 2011, Kane re-emerged with a mask and a newfound aggression not seen since he first appeared in 1997. Still, the return of his masked visage did not lessen the impact of that night in New York City nearly 10 years earlier. “I think the mask adds a lot of mystique, because you never know exactly what I’m thinking,” Kane said. “When I was unmasked, you didn’t really get that sense, but since it went back on, you get the best of both worlds.”

Extreme Rules 2013 John Cena vs. Ryback

Ryback and WWE Champion John Cena threw everything they had at each other during Extreme Rules’ Last Man Standing Match.When the dust settled, it was clear both Superstars had hit the wall – figuratively and literally – and no man was left standing. Who was the better competitor Sunday night? That remains a subject of debate. On the minds of the entire WWE Universe, meanwhile, is the well-being of the two match participants. The bout was ruled a No Contest after 20-plus minutes of hard-hitting action culminated with a spectacular collision that not only brought the bout to an end, but also endangered the near-term careers of the WWE Champion and his top contender. While fighting on the entrance stage, Ryback bulldozed the Cenation leader through the entrance stage wall, sending sparks from broken light bulbs flying in the process Although the rules of the contest stipulated the winner must incapacitate his foe to the point of being unable to respond to a 10 count, official Charles Robinson had no choice but to rule the match over when neither The Champ nor Ryback could rise to his feet. As WWE officials and medical personnel rushed to tend to the battered warriors, the WWE Universe inside Scottrade Center buzzed with excitement over the scene that transpired. Although it is too early to know the condition of either Superstar, Cena was removed from the scene on a stretcher, while Ryback left with assistance from officials. On the Extreme Rules Post-Show, cameras caught Cena removing his neck brace, getting off the gurney under his own power, and refusing further medical attention. It was clear from the get-go that the Cenation leader was competing at less than full health. To even fight in the No-Disqualification, No-Count-out Match in the first place, The Champ courageously had to battle through a lingering Achilles tendon injury that would portend trouble in the most conventional of match types, let alone a Last Man Standing Match. As it turns out, Ryback did not need to exploit Cena’s heavily taped ankle to gain an early upper hand. At the bout’s outset, the matchup looked wholly lopsided in the challenger’s favor.

The Rock for "Star Wars"

You have to admit, “The People’s Lightsaber” has a ring to it. Starting March 28, the WWE Universe will get to see WWE Champion The Rock as never before, starring as Roadblock in the action film “G.I. Joe: Retaliation.” But could it be long before The Great One joins another decorated franchise in the form of “Star Wars”? According to comments the WWE Champion made while attending a “G.I. Joe: Retaliation” premiere in Sydney, participating in the beloved sci-fi film series has always been a dream of The Most Electrifying Man in All of Entertainment, who admitted to playing with both “G.I. Joe” and “Star Wars” action figures as a child. The Rock told Australian press that learning of his role in “G.I. Joe: Retaliation” was akin to getting a phone call from “Star Wars” mastermind George Lucas. The WWE Champion went as far as to say he plans on directly petitioning J.J. Abrams, the director of the next “Star Wars” installment, due out in 2015. “I’m gonna call J.J. and you’re gonna help by printing it and I’m gonna be in ‘Star Wars’!” he said.
